58 Content Marketing Statistics for 2026
Comprehensive statistics on content marketing ROI, effectiveness, strategy, budget allocation, and performance benchmarks for B2B and B2C marketers.
Sources include: Empire325 proprietary research, Gartner, McKinsey, HubSpot, Forrester, and industry-specific research firms. Empire325 original statistics are released CC BY 4.0 — free to cite with attribution.
Content marketing generates 3× more leads per dollar spent than outbound marketing, while costing 62% less.
Source: Demand Metric Content Marketing Research · 2024
70% of B2B buyers consume 3-5 pieces of content before reaching out to a vendor — making content the primary sales enablement tool before the first human interaction.
Source: Demand Gen Report B2B Buyer Survey · 2024
Organic search generates 51% of all traffic for B2B companies using content marketing strategies — the largest single traffic source.
Source: BrightEdge B2B Organic Research · 2024
B2B companies that blog consistently generate 67% more leads per month than those that don't blog.
Source: HubSpot State of Marketing Report · 2024
Long-form content (2,000+ words) receives 77% more backlinks than shorter articles — making depth a key predictor of link acquisition.
Source: Backlinko Content Research Study · 2024
Content marketing has a compounding return: content published 2-3 years ago still generates 38% of total organic traffic for companies with mature content programs.
Source: HubSpot Historical Optimization Study · 2024
83% of B2B marketers report that content marketing has become more important to their organization over the past 2 years — driven primarily by rising paid media costs.
Source: Content Marketing Institute B2B Report · 2024
The average B2B content marketing budget is $185,000 annually for companies with 1-9 employees and $1.1M for companies with 500-999 employees.
Source: Content Marketing Institute B2B Report · 2024
Video content is the most effective format for B2B content marketing according to 73% of B2B marketers — surpassing blogs (69%) and infographics (51%).
Source: Wyzowl State of Video Marketing · 2024
Pillar page and content cluster strategies increase organic traffic 3.5× compared to isolated article approaches, due to topical authority building.
Source: HubSpot Topic Cluster Research · 2024
Companies with 16+ blog posts per month get 3.5× more traffic and 4.5× more leads than those publishing 0-4 posts per month.
Source: HubSpot Blogging Research · 2024
